Top-weights Play It Cool and Primogeniture may do better returned to the AW, but a safer proposition looks to be CHARLIE D, both of whose wins have been achieved over C&D. He is in good heart and can account for Sebastian's Wish, who looks the stronger of his stable's two runners. Cry Wolf may be next best despite this trip being on the short side, while Aircraft Carrier is unexposed and is worth monitoring in the betting.
